In this video we learn "No one size fits all".
We talk about CPU SCHEDULER, CONTEXT SWITCH by OPERATING SYSTEMS.
Resources needed by a task like CPU, DISK, NETWORK, I/O.
We learn the differences between CPU-INTENSIVE and NON-CPU-INTENSIVE tasks and their relation with SINGLE-CORE and MULTI-CORE machines.
Full fledged Course on Low Level Design and Concurrency : https://renaissance.programmingpathsh...
Free Complete Playlist on DSA : • Free DSA Course Launch | Learn Proble...
Full fledged Interview Preparation Course : https://renaissance.programmingpathsh...
In-office Tech Fellowship Program with Internships : https://programmingpathshala.com/tech...
In-depth backend Developer's Course in Springboot : https://renaissance.programmingpathsh...
Walkthrough
00:00 -Intro
00:07 - Is concurrency always great?
01:14 - CPU scheduler
5:48 - CPU Intensive task
5:57 - Non-CPU Intensive task
7:14 - Conclusion
Tags
#java #concurrency #multithreading #multithreadinginjava #javadeveloper #javadevelopment #backend #backenddevelopment #javaprogramming #operatingsystem
Watch video Can we blindly use Concurrency? | Master Concurrency In-depth | Lec-4 online without registration, duration hours minute second in high quality. This video was added by user Programming Pathshala 23 October 2024, don't forget to share it with your friends and acquaintances, it has been viewed on our site 4 once and liked it people.